The initial step typically involves a detailed inspection by a qualified technician, who will systematically examine the various components of your air conditioning or heating unit. For example, if your AC system is not producing sufficient cool air, the technician might investigate a low refrigerant charge, often a result of small leaks within the copper refrigerant lines, or assess the operational integrity of the compressor, which is essential for the cooling cycle. They will also check the condition of the evaporator coil, looking for ice buildup or blockages that hinder heat absorption. Similarly, if your furnace is not adequately heating your home, the technician will inspect the ignitor, the burner assembly, and the heat exchanger for any signs of damage or malfunction. Proper airflow through the ductwork is also a critical factor; blockages or leaks can significantly reduce system efficiency. This methodical diagnostic approach, often utilizing specialized tools to measure pressures, temperatures, and electrical currents, allows for precise identification of the problem. HVAC repair costs change based on a few main things. The age and brand of your unit play a big role, as older systems sometimes need parts that are harder to source. The nature of the problem is the biggest factor—a simple capacitor swap is much cheaper than addressing a refrigerant leak or a failed compressor motor. Common issues with vehicle AC repair near Abilene include refrigerant leaks, often caused by worn seals or damaged lines, leading to insufficient cooling. A malfunctioning AC compressor, essential for circulating refrigerant, is another frequent problem. Blockages in the condenser, typically from road debris, can hinder its ability to dissipate heat. Electrical issues, such as faulty wiring or blown fuses, can also cause the AC system to fail. A diagnostic assessment is crucial for identifying the precise cause.
Signs that your AC unit in Abilene needs repair include a noticeable decrease in cooling performance, unusual noises like grinding or squealing, and a significant increase in your electricity bill. If you observe ice buildup on the refrigerant lines or the outdoor unit is not running at all, these are also clear indicators. A musty odor emanating from the vents suggests a potential mold or mildew issue within the system that requires professional attention.
